Synopsis:

This sequel to the award-winning time-travel adventure, The Golden Hour, takes readers to Cleopatra's Egypt

This time fourteen-year-old Xanthe leads the adventure as the four time-traveling kids from The Golden Hour make a trip back to ancient Egypt to rescue the library at Alexandria from destruction by Caesar's troops. Xanthe is particularly excited to visit Egypt, where she hopes to get a glimpse of Cleopatra. But she gets more than the quick peek she bargained for when young Cleopatra mistakes her for the goddess Isis. The princess begs Xanthe to intervene in a royal feud between Cleopatra and her brother Ptolemy. Xanthe, who's feeling overshadowed by her own brother, Xavier, is tempted to help the princess, thus changing history and setting off a chain of events that traps Rowan and Nina in time limbo.

The Egyptian setting and action-packed plot makes this a particularly exciting installment in the series, and the African American heroine is a welcome addition to the ranks of fantasy protagonists.

About the Author

'Maiya Williams was an editor and vice president of the Harvard Lampoon and writer for the TV shows Rugrats, The Fresh Prince of Bel Air, and MAD TV, which she also produced. She lives with her husband, three children, a labrador retriever, and a variety of fish in Pacific Palisades, California.'
